Washington business license requirements at a glance

Application process

Washington requires a Business License Application with the Department of Revenue's Business Licensing Service before doing business in the state; the resulting Unified Business Identifier (UBI) registration also carries city license endorsements for many municipalities. The non-refundable Business License Application processing fee is $50 to open or reopen a business ($0 to add an additional location, $10 for other filings), plus any applicable city, county, or state endorsement fees. A typical filing includes the business's legal name and entity information, ownership and responsible-party details, the physical and mailing addresses for each location, a description of business activity (often keyed to a NAICS code), and the applicable registration fee. Register the entity itself (and appoint a registered agent, if formed out of state) before or alongside the license filing, and layer any industry-specific state licenses, sales or excise tax accounts, and local city or county licenses on top; the statewide license does not replace them.

Renewal requirements

Washington business licenses with renewable endorsements renew annually through the Business Licensing Service (endorsement fees plus a small renewal handling fee); registrations without renewable endorsements remain active while tax accounts stay current. Keep the entity's annual report and registered agent current, and track any industry-specific and local license renewals separately; each runs on its own cycle.

Regulator: Washington State Department of Revenue, Business Licensing Service
